Key Considerations When Choosing Aluminum Gates

Choosing aluminum gates involves more than just picking a style that matches your property. To ensure lasting security, you’ll want to evaluate several important factors:

  • Gate Height and Width: Taller and wider gates provide increased security, making it more difficult for intruders to climb over or bypass the barrier.
  • Frame Thickness and Construction: Look for gates constructed with reinforced frames and welded joints for added strength. Thicker frames are less likely to bend or break under pressure.
  • Locking Mechanisms: Opt for gates with high-quality locks, such as keypads, magnetic locks, or smart locks, to enhance access control.
  • Finish and Coating: Powder-coated aluminum gates offer superior resistance to fading, chipping, and corrosion, ensuring your gate remains attractive and functional over time.
  • Customization Options: Consider whether you need custom designs or features like decorative panels, privacy screens, or integrated lighting to match your property’s needs and aesthetic.

By carefully evaluating these factors, you can select an aluminum gate that not only elevates your property’s security but also aligns with your personal preferences and the surrounding environment.

Comparing Aluminum Gate Types for Enhanced Property Security

As you explore the options available for aluminum gates, it’s essential to understand the different types and how each can contribute to your property’s security. The choice between sliding, swinging, and bi-fold aluminum gates depends on your space, security priorities, and daily usage patterns. Sliding gates are ideal for driveways with limited depth, providing a secure barrier that doesn’t encroach on your property’s footprint. Swing gates, on the other hand, offer a classic appearance and can be engineered for single or double leaf configurations, accommodating various widths and enhancing security at wider entrances. Bi-fold gates are a smart solution for properties with restricted side clearance, delivering robust protection without sacrificing access speed or convenience.

Each gate type can be further customized with reinforced panels, privacy infills, and tamper-resistant hardware. By carefully selecting the right aluminum gate style, you ensure a secure entry point that aligns with your property’s layout and unique challenges.

Addressing Local Climate and Environmental Factors

Canada and the United States are home to diverse climates, from coastal humidity to harsh winters and intense sun exposure. Aluminum gates are renowned for their resilience in these varied environments. When selecting your gate, it’s wise to consider the specific challenges your location presents. For coastal properties, corrosion resistance is paramount; powder-coated aluminum gates offer superior protection against salt spray and moisture. In regions with heavy snowfall or freezing temperatures, robust hardware and reinforced frames prevent warping and ensure reliable operation year-round.

UV-resistant finishes protect your gate from fading and discoloration under prolonged sun exposure, preserving its appearance and structural integrity. By choosing aluminum gates designed to withstand your region’s environmental factors, you invest in a security solution that remains effective and attractive regardless of the weather.

Security Features That Set Aluminum Gates Apart

Modern aluminum gates offer a suite of security features that go beyond simple barriers. Integrated locking systems, such as electromagnetic locks and electronic deadbolts, deliver high-level protection against forced entry. For properties that demand heightened vigilance, you can incorporate access control technology, including keypad entry, RFID readers, and biometric scanners.

Some aluminum gates are designed with internal reinforcement or double-skin construction, making them exceptionally difficult to breach. Anti-lift devices prevent gates from being removed from their tracks, and tamper-proof fasteners deter unauthorized disassembly. By prioritizing these advanced security features when choosing aluminum gates, you create a formidable deterrent that protects your assets and occupants.

Maintenance Practices for Prolonged Gate Performance

While aluminum gates are celebrated for their low-maintenance nature, a few simple practices can further extend their lifespan and ensure consistent security. Regularly inspect your gate for signs of wear, such as loose hinges, misaligned panels, or debris in the track. Lubricate moving parts as recommended by the manufacturer to maintain smooth, quiet operation.

Clean your aluminum gate periodically with mild soap and water to remove dirt, road salt, and environmental contaminants. Inspect the finish for scratches or chips, addressing minor damage promptly to prevent corrosion. For automated gates, test safety sensors and backup power systems to ensure reliable function during power outages or emergencies. These straightforward maintenance steps help preserve your investment and keep your property secure year after year.

Comparing Aluminum Gates to Other Security Solutions

When evaluating property security options, aluminum gates stand out for their unique blend of durability, low maintenance, and visual appeal. Unlike wood, which is susceptible to rot and insect damage, or steel, which can rust and require frequent painting, aluminum remains resilient with minimal care. Its lightweight nature allows for smooth, reliable operation and less strain on hardware, reducing long-term repair costs.

In terms of security, aluminum gates offer reinforced construction and advanced locking systems that rival or exceed those of heavier materials. Their adaptability means you can incorporate the latest access control technologies and customize the design to fit your property’s specific needs. With these advantages, aluminum gates provide a superior solution for lasting security and style.
